Nkana players confident of CAF progress

- By MICHAEL MIYOBA

NKANA Football Club players have reaffirmed their commitment to help their team progress to the group stages of the 2018 CAF Confederat­ions Cup despite having lost the first leg of the pre group stage fixture 3-0 to Belouizdad FC of Algeria.

Speaking in an interview with Daily Nation Sports, club captain Joseph Musonda said the Kitwe giants were determined to overturn the 3-0 defeat suffered in Algeria a week ago.

Musonda added that the 4-3 victory over Zesco United in the Samuel “Zoom” Ndhlovu Charity Shield final last Saturday at Lusaka’s Nkoloma Stadium has motivated “Kalampa” ahead of this Saturdays CAF Confederat­ions Cup, second leg clash against Belouizdad FC of Algeria.“Zesco is a big team but we managed to beat them after working hard thanks to our coach who inspired us not to give up in the second half

“We proved that we can score goals. We lost away because our opponents used home ground advantage and managed to score the three goals, even us we can score considerin­g that we will be playing at home,” Musonda said.

And Nkana vice-captain Ronald ‘Kampamba’ who scored a brace in Nkana’s thumping of Zesco United noted that Kalampa was geared to cancel the 3-0 defeat suffered in Algeria.

Kampamba said Kalampa would prepare adequately for the second leg fixture to stand a chance of progressin­g to the group stage of the CAF confederat­ions cup.

I thank God for winning this Charity Shield. I have played against Zesco on three occasions and lost twice but we have beaten them this time around and it feels good,”

“Now we are preparing very well for the return leg fixture against the Algeria as you know anything is possible in football. We can overturn the 3-0 defeat,” Sate said.

Meanwhile, former Zesco United top man Idris Mbombo said it is possible for the Kitwe giants to overturn the 3-0 defeat but noted that it is not going to be easy when Nkana host the Algerian giants next Saturday.

“It will not be easy but we will try our best and qualify to the group stages. It’s possible Barcelona lost four nil to PSG but went on to beat the French side 6-1. We scored four goals against Zesco which is a big team therefore we can’t fail to score four goals,” Mbombo said.

Nkana will on Saturday host Belouizdad FC in the second leg fixture at Nkoloma Stadium with the winner progressin­g to the group stage of the CAF Confederat­ions Cup.
